😐Monthly costs for one person with rent: $2,210 in Lisbon versus $715 in Los Teques.
😐Estimated couple costs with rent: $3,311 in Lisbon versus $1,228 in Los Teques.
😐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$4,411 in Lisbon versus $1,742 in Los Teques.
😐Living in Lisbon is roughly 209% more expensive than Los Teques, driven mainly by Sport & Entertainment.
📊The two cities straddle the global median: Lisbon is 65% above, Los Teques is 47% below.

Lisbon vs Los Teques: Cost of Living - Frequently Asked Questions
What is the total cost difference between living in Lisbon and Los Teques?
Lisbon and Los Teques differ by about 209% in total monthly costs ($2,210 vs $715 including rent). Los Teques is meaningfully more affordable – a gap that matters a lot on a fixed or modest income.
Which city pays better: Lisbon or Los Teques?
Lisbon pays 700% more on average, which matters when comparing affordability. Whether that higher income actually nets you more depends on your spending habits and housing choices.
Which city has cheaper grocery shopping?
Shoppers in Lisbon pay roughly 5% less for everyday groceries. It's an unusual reversal that partly offsets higher costs elsewhere.
Which city is more expensive overall: Lisbon or Los Teques?
All in, you'll spend $2,210 per month in Lisbon versus $715 in Los Teques – a 209% gap that adds up to real savings over time for anyone picking the cheaper option.
Which city is more doable on $2,000 per month?
At $715 in Los Teques versus $2,210 in Lisbon, a $2,000 budget is realistic in Los Teques but tight or insufficient in Lisbon. The gap between the two cities makes Los Teques the clear choice for anyone on this budget.
